Abstract
Neutral pion production in central 158AGeV 208Pb+208Pb collisions has been studied in the WA98 experiment at the CERN Super Proton Synchrotron. The π0 transverse mass spectrum has been analyzed in terms of a thermal model with hydrodynamic expansion. The high accuracy and large kinematic coverage of the measurement allow one to limit previously noted ambiguities in the extracted freeze-out parameters.
